Entries will be accepted for the Gurwin Jewish Nursing & Rehabilitation Center’s (Commack) Annual Photo Contest from February 15 through April 15. Amateur photographers may submit a maximum of five entries, at $5 per entry, in the following categories: Landscapes, Travel, People, Pets, Children, Nature, Wildlife, Still Life, and Computer Manipulated. This year, a student category was added for photographers under the age of 18, or those who are 18 but are still in high school.
Photographs will be judged by professional photographers at the close of the contest, and winners will be chosen based on clarity, composition, subject matter and suitability for display at the Center. Winning photographers will be awarded various cash prizes at a reception held in June, and winning photos will be enlarged and permanently displayed at the Gurwin Center for the enjoyment of residents and visitors to the facility. The deadline for submissions is April 15.
For the fourth consecutive year, The Tiffen Company (Hauppauge) will sponsor the contest, making it possible for Gurwin to enhance the lives of its residents through the breathtaking photography that is shared each year by amateur photographers from all across Long Island. The contest is sponsored in memory of founder Nat Tiffen.
